The thyroid is one of the most vital organs in the body, and it’s connected to more than you might think. Today’s guest, Dr. Alan Christianson, is a naturopathic physician, New York Times best-selling author, and health expert. In this conversation, Dr. Alan shares what led him into his personal health journey, along with many insightful information on what thyroid disease is and tips on how to recognize it. Be sure to catch this educational episode to learn more about the effects of thyroid disease.
